                                      Project #1: MakerDAO (MKR)

                                      MakerDAO is an Ethereum-based lending protocol that allows users to create a decentralized stablecoin called DAI. What I find fascinating about MakerDAO is its ingenious system of governance, where holders of the MKR token get to vote on proposals that shape the future of the project.

                                      Why I Love MakerDAO:
                                      • Stability: DAI is pegged to the US dollar, making it an attractive option for traders and investors seeking to hedge against market volatility.
                                      • Decentralized Governance: MKR holders have a direct say in the decision-making process, ensuring that the project remains community-driven and transparent.
                                      • Innovation: MakerDAO’s technology is constantly evolving, with new features and improvements being added regularly.
                                      Project #2: Uniswap (UNI)

                                      Uniswap is a decentralized exchange (DEX) that enables trustless, permissionless trading on the Ethereum blockchain. As someone who’s spent countless hours navigating complex cryptocurrency exchanges, I appreciate Uniswap’s simplicity and ease of use.

                                      Why I Love Uniswap:
                                      • Liquidity: Uniswap’s liquidity pools ensure that traders can easily swap assets without worrying about order book liquidity.
                                      • Low Fees: Uniswap’s protocol doesn’t charge trading fees, making it an attractive option for high-frequency traders.
                                      • Security: Uniswap’s decentralized architecture ensures that users retain full control over their assets.
                                      Project #3: Compound (COMP)

                                      Compound is a decentralized lending protocol that allows users to lend and borrow various cryptocurrencies. What draws me to Compound is its seamless integration with other DeFi protocols, creating a thriving ecosystem of interconnected financial services.

                                      Why I Love Compound:
                                      • Yield Generation: Compound’s lending pools offer competitive yields, making it an attractive option for passive income seekers.
                                      • Interoperability: Compound’s protocol is designed to work with other DeFi projects, fostering a spirit of collaboration and cooperation.
                                      • Scalability: Compound’s technology is built to handle high transaction volumes, ensuring that the protocol can grow alongside the DeFi ecosystem.

                                        The Rise of Meme Coins

                                        Meme coins, for the uninitiated, are cryptocurrencies that are often created as a joke or a meme, hence the name. They usually start with a small token supply, a tight-knit community, and a healthy dose of humor. Think DogeCoin, Garlicoin, or Useless Ethereum Token (UET). These coins often defy traditional investment logic, relying on hype, community engagement, and a pinch of luck to propel them to success.
